A Streaming server is a special media server designed to stream media files, and includes such server brands as Real's Helix Streaming Server and Apple's Quicktime Streaming Server. The CIT has a Helix Streaming Server capable of serving Real, Windows Media, and QuickTime streaming files used for UCSF academic instruction.

A Web server is designed to serve primarily web pages but can also serve other file types, such as web video (though as non-streaming downloads).

UCSF Faculty with WebCT courses can create links within WebCT that point to streaming files stored on the CIT's Helix Streaming Server. Alternately, UCSF Faculty can store non-streaming media files in their courses on the WebCT server, and make links directly to them.
